Top North Korea official to attend Winter Olympics in South

North Korea will send its ceremonial head of state to the opening ceremony of the Winter Olympics in South Korea this week, bolstering hopes in Seoul of a diplomatic breakthrough on the peninsula.

Kim Yong Nam — nominally the North’s number 2 leader after Kim Jong Un — will lead a “high-level delegation” to the Pyeongchang Games, North Korean state media reported on Monday.

The move comes amid a period of detente between Pyongyang and Seoul, which hopes the North’s participation in the games can lay a foundation for eased tensions and diplomatic engagement on the peninsula.
